Bradina remipes Hampson


Taxonomy

The male holotype of Bradina remipes Hampson, 1897b: 199 from Kalimantan Selatan, Pulo Laut is in the BMNH.

Description

A virtually unmarked, dark brown sp. HW with the anterior half pale and a small patch of ochreous scales at the upper angle of the cell. See Bradina opacusalis Swinhoe.
